Q: Is 614,307,734 a Prime Number?
A: No, 614,307,734 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 614307734 can be evenly divided by 1 2 19 38 83 166 1,577 3,154 194,771 389,542 3,700,649 7,401,298 16,165,993 32,331,986 307,153,867 and 614,307,734, with no remainder.
Since 614,307,734 cannot be divided by just 1 and 614,307,734, it is not a prime number.
